There’s Jason and Gil, a married couple who take in Jason’s former wife, Alice, who is suffering from early-onset Alzheimer’s disease and inexplicably knows things she shouldn’t. Staying in a 150-year-old boarding house filled with spirits floating through the hallways, Brynn meets a wonderful cast of characters who become like family and help her through this time of transition. At the urging of her friend, Kate, who readers will remember from Daughters of the Lake, Brynn decides to spend the summer in Wharton, the charming (fictional) small town on Lake Superior where I’ve set four of my books.
